Tools and techniques for effective brainstorming

Mind mapping

Brainstorming sessions can sometimes become chaotic, with ideas flying all over the place.

This is where mind mapping can help bring structure to the creativity process.

Using mind maps allows you to visually organize thoughts, ideas, and connections in a clear and concise manner.

This method helps participants see the bigger picture, identify patterns, and draw relationships between different concepts.

To start a mind mapping session, begin with a central idea or topic and branch out from there.

Encourage participants to add branches with related ideas, and to connect different branches together for a comprehensive overview.

Mind mapping can guide the brainstorming process, ensuring that ideas are explored thoroughly and no valuable insights are overlooked.

It also helps in identifying themes, commonalities, and areas for further exploration.

Brainstorming games and activities

Injecting a sense of fun and playfulness into brainstorming sessions can stimulate creativity and engage participants in a more dynamic way.

Brainstorming games and activities can help break down barriers and encourage out-of-the-box thinking.

One popular brainstorming game is the “Yes, and…” technique, where participants build on each other’s ideas by starting their contribution with “Yes, and…”

This fosters a collaborative environment and helps generate innovative solutions through collective input.

Another effective activity is role-playing, where participants take on different personas or perspectives to approach a problem from various angles.

This technique can lead to fresh insights and unconventional ideas by stepping outside of familiar frameworks.

Utilizing brainstorming games and activities can energize the brainstorming process, increase engagement, and inspire diverse viewpoints that can drive creativity to new heights.

Strategies to manage and facilitate brainstorming sessions

Brainstorming is a crucial part of the creative process, especially for those in roles like Creative Directors who are responsible for generating innovative ideas and solutions.

To ensure effective brainstorming sessions, it is essential to employ certain strategies that will help in managing and facilitating the process.

Here are some key tactics to consider:

Assign a facilitator to guide the session and keep it on track

One of the most important aspects of a successful brainstorming session is having a facilitator to lead the discussion.

This person should be responsible for keeping the conversation focused, ensuring that everyone has a chance to share their ideas, and guiding the group towards actionable outcomes.

The facilitator should also be skilled in redirecting off-topic discussions and encouraging participation from all team members.

Establish ground rules for respectful and productive discussion

In order to create a safe and conducive environment for brainstorming, it is essential to establish ground rules that promote respectful and productive communication.

Some common rules might include encouraging active listening, refraining from criticism of ideas, and building upon each other’s thoughts rather than shutting them down.

These rules help to foster an atmosphere of open collaboration and creativity.

Allow time for individual reflection and group sharing

While group brainstorming is a powerful tool for generating collective ideas, it is also important to allow time for individual reflection.

This can involve giving team members a set period to come up with ideas on their own before sharing them with the group.

By incorporating this solo reflection time, participants can explore their own thoughts independently and bring fresh perspectives to the table during the group sharing phase.

Overall, effective brainstorming requires careful planning, skilled facilitation, and a supportive environment that encourages creativity and collaboration.

By implementing these strategies, Creative Directors can better manage and facilitate brainstorming sessions that lead to innovative ideas and successful creative projects.
